Third Brazil IPO pulled in a fortnight

A third Brazilian equity offering has been pulled in two weeks, as analysts said demand had dropped amid a deluge of deals, and "offers will have to slow".

Bloomberg reports that Atmosfera, a Brazilian cleaning company, today abandoned its $151m (€113m) initial public offering, completing a hat trick of Brazilian float cancellations over the last two weeks.
